Sample KPMG Situational Interview Questions
Palmer wanted to share a few sample questions you could be expected to be asked in a KPMG interview. Enjoy!
- A manufacturing company is experiencing a decline in profitability. How would you approach identifying the root cause and recommending solutions?
- A retail store is struggling to attract customers and increase sales. How would you analyze the market and develop strategies to improve customer acquisition and drive revenue growth?
- A healthcare company wants to enter a new market segment. How would you assess the viability of this expansion and develop a market entry strategy?
- A transportation company is looking to reduce costs and improve operational efficiency. How would you analyze their current operations and identify opportunities for optimization?
- You have just been assigned to an engagement where you will be supporting the client with a new system implementation. While you're excited for the opportunity, you've never supported an implementation like this before. What steps should you take to familiarize yourself in anticipation of this new engagement?
